Frequently Asked Questions about Arden Hills

What type of rentals are currently available in Arden Hills?

There are currently 165 Apartments for Rent in Arden Hills, MN with pricing that ranges from $800 to $5,000. There are also 49 Single Family Homes for rent, Condos, and Townhome rentals currently available in Arden Hills ranging from $1,175 to $5,600.

What is the current price range for Rental Homes in Arden Hills?

Today's rental pricing for Homes for Rent, Condos and Townhomes in Arden Hills ranges from $1,175 to $5,600 with an average monthly rent of $2,167.
